Belgium to support Lebanon's economy following reforms: Belgian FM

BEIRUT, Feb. 5 (Xinhua) -- Belgian Minister of Foreign Affairs Philippe Goffin said on Wednesday that Belgium will support Lebanon economically following Lebanon's reform program that maintains the trust between the two countries, the National News Agency reported.

"We know that reforms are not easy but all countries have to go through such stages sometimes and this requires political courage," Goffin said during his meeting with his Lebanese counterpart Nassif Hitti in Beirut.

"Reforms can be painful for people at the beginning but they often pay off later on, so we stand in support of Lebanon in these reforms," Goffin added.

Meanwhile, Hitti thanked Belgium for its support through the UN Interim forces in Lebanon in addition to its efforts in hosting a big number of Lebanese university students who have succeeded in integrating in the Belgian society.

He also emphasized the need to boost trade between Belgium and Lebanon in a way that would create more balance for Lebanon.

"We should focus today on increasing our productivity in the industry and agriculture sectors in addition to exerting more efforts to boost our exports," Hitti said.

Goffin arrived in Lebanon for a short official visit and met earlier with Lebanese Prime Minister Hassan Diab to discuss local and regional developments. Enditem
